CompHausLike.LocallyConstant.fiber
{P : TopCat → Prop} →
[∀ (S : CompHausLike P) (p : ↑S.toTop → Prop), CompHausLike.HasProp P (Subtype p)] →
{Q : CompHausLike P} →
{Z : Type (max u w)} → (r : LocallyConstant (↑Q.toTop) Z) → Function.Fiber ⇑r → CompHausLike PA fiber of a locally constant map as a CompHausLike P.
